Handover Note — Licensing Dispute

To the heads of department, from outgoing director Piet Sandoval to incoming director Ilsa Creevey.

The dispute with Marrowgate Systems over the Fenwick codec licence remains unresolved. They allege our Strand player exceeds seat limits; our audit says otherwise. Mediation is scheduled for November in Delverton. Legal exposure is capped by the indemnity clause, but renewal talks are frozen meanwhile. How we settle this shapes the position summarised below.

board note of faduf-bagaf: The pricing group signed off on a budget of $43.5 million for Project Druael. The renewal with Novixox Group closes at $60.5 million a year, 3 percent below the last contract.

**Postmortem timeline — Crumbline order-cutoff incident**

14:02 — Cutoff rule misfired; online bakery orders accepted 40 minutes past the 2 p.m. deadline.
14:19 — Ops flagged 31 unbakeable orders.
14:31 — Rule engine rolled back; cutoff enforced correctly.
14:50 — Affected customers notified, refunds queued.
The faulty rules-engine release is identified by the token below.

session token of bajeg-bajop = htk4_6c57

Heads up, plugin authors: the latest Querrel release has a planner regression. Joins against wide lookup tables may pick a slow nested-loop plan, so plugin queries can time out. A hotfix is rolling out; meanwhile, add explicit index hints if you're affected. Workarounds and status updates are tracked on the page below.

operations page: https://confluence.zemvarlabs.internal/projects/display/browse/display/8963

## FY Training Budget — Managers Only

Department heads should note that Vellemont Systems has set the overall training budget for next year at a modest increase over current levels. Allocations will be distributed by headcount, with a reserved pool for the Kestrel platform certification push. Requests above allocation require sign-off from Operations. Submit draft plans to the People team by end of Q4. Unused funds will not roll over. The following planning note is shared in confidence with this group.

management briefing: Headcount on the Silok team goes from 44 to 77 by the end of May. Gross margin on Silok came in at 63 percent against a plan of 30 percent.